Yoruba Culture in Trinidad

A visit to Trinidad for the second of two programmes looking at Yoruba culture. Yoruba traditions were originally brought to Trinidad by the slaves. Rudolph Eastman discusses the role of religion in keeping Yuroba culture alive in Trinidad and artist LeRoy Clarke talks about the diaspora. Presenters: Akwea Mosue and Caroline Dempster.
